It is and has been the responsibility of the Somaliland Civil Service Institute (CSI) to build the capacity of the civil servants and to upgrade their knowledge and career level so that they can provide a quality service for the citizens. So much is done in this regard in the past 16 years and, currently, most of the civil servants have their degrees.

At the present, the need for a master’s degree (2nd Degree) on the part of the Somaliland’s civil servants is becoming very obvious. To this end, the Somaliland Civil Service Institute has got into agreement with different International Universities and Institutions such as Jig-Jiga University (JJU) and Ghana Institute of Management and Public Admiration (GIMPA) to provide different Master’s Programs and Professional Diplomas.

Currently, the Institute is providing two Master’s Programs in collaboration with JJU one in the area of Disaster Risk Management and Sustainable Development (DRM & SD) and the other in the area of Accounting and Finance.

Disaster Risk Management

The overall goal of the program in ‘Disaster Risk Management and Sustainable Development’ is to train and produce competent professionals who will be able to conduct research in disasters risk management and contribute to country’s endeavor of sustainable development. The program is also meant to extend students theoretical knowledge of disaster risk management and sustainable development. Furthermore, the program equips student with the practical intervention skills so as to help them contribute significantly to both disaster risk research and disaster risk management in the country.

Specific Objectives

The objectives of the M.A in Disaster Risk Management and Sustainable Development program are to enable the students:

  • Apply advanced concepts of DRM and Research methodologies with a view to identifying, formulating and solving complex disaster risk issues
  • Apply critical thinking in both theoretical and applied aspects of disaster risk science, management and sustainable development.
  • Apply different models of DRM to analyze various kinds of disasters 
  • Demonstrate disaster risk assessment, monitoring, evaluation and management processes
  • Develop and make use of effective DRM and sustainable development strategies and systems

Identify enabling environment that would scale up the DRM initiatives

 

Accounting and Finance

The dynamic nature of our economic and political conditions brought about a challenge in managing both public and private organizations. As a result, the need for well-qualified manpower that can play a pivotal role in the development endeavor is very high.

Currently the demand for postgraduate level of education has made accounting and finance graduates to opt for distance education from open universities abroad. Consequently, the country’s foreign currency shortage is exacerbated.

Specific Objectives

The M.Sc. program in Accounting & Finance has the following objectives:

  • Produce graduates who will assume academic posts in different higher institutions within the country that offer an undergraduate program in Accounting and Finance.
  • Train individuals who will assume executive position in the areas of Accounting, Auditing, Taxation and Finance;
  • Train individuals who could assume various functional areas related to Accounting, Auditing, Finance, and Taxation in both the corporate and public sector
  • Train individuals who will be capable of providing consultancy services in the areas of Accounting, Auditing, Finance, and Taxation.
  • Enhance the quality of accounting education and practices through conducting researches in the areas of Accounting, Finance, Auditing and Taxation.
  • Save foreign exchange that the country spends in sponsoring graduate students who will pursue their study in the field of accounting abroad;
  • Build up the capacity of the staff required for launching MPhil and PhD program in the department in the long run;
